In winter, try the Balinese massage
 

New Delhi: If you find the cold playing havoc with your skin, may be it's time you tried the Balinese Ritual massage - ideal for winter conditions. It is provided at Mystic Cures Salon & Spa in the Capital.

Spread over an area of 6,000 square feet, the spa has four big spacious rooms with a separate section for steam and bath facilities. Each room has stones and pebbles spread on the floor and it is furnished with wooden furniture. A square shaped water pond in one corner with rose petals floating on it and soothing music make you at ease with the surrounding.

This massage is done only with olive oil. It is an intense medium for a strong, deep tissue massage in which the therapist uses thumb and palm pressure with firm strokes all over the body. The focus here is on massaging your body with fine strokes and on pressure points to relieve stress, increase blood circulation and improve energy flow.

And a plus point of the Balinese Ritual massage is that it is considered best for the winter season because olive oil heals the cracks and dry skin of your body, leaving it smooth and supple. Go for a steam session after the massage and then a quick hot bath to rediscover a relaxed you.

Location: Mystic Cures Salon & Spa Mehrauli, Punjabi Bagh in the capital.

Duration: 60 minutes.

Price: Rs. 2,500.
